Hello all. I thought you might like to know that the BBC's official Doctor Who website has the first of the Adventure Games available for download for the PC only.
Unfortunately for MAC users it isn't available for download for them until June 15.
PC users can find the download link for City of the Daleks here: http://www.bbc.co.uk/doctorwho/dw/theadventuregames

Lady Gaga may appear in Doctor Who, storyline already planned
When Lady Gaga sang, "I'll get him hot, show him what I've got," could she have been talking about a certain Time Lord? According to Doctor Who scriptwriter Gareth Roberts, as quoted in OK magazine, we may get a chance to find out, as a role is being considered for the envelope-pushing singer.
"She is no stranger to dressing up and would be more than a match for the Doctor," Roberts said. "It would be a great coup to get her."
Gareth also revealed that he has already come up with a possible storyline for Lady Gaga's guest-starring appearance.

Torchwood to return for fourth series in US co-production deal
Published Monday 7 June 2010 at 18:53 by Alistair Smith
Doctor Who spin-off Torchwood is to return for a fourth series, thanks to a co-production deal between BBC Cymru Wales, BBC Worldwide and US network Starz Entertainment.
The ten episode series will be written by a team led by Torchwood creator Russell T Davies and produced by BBC Worldwide Productions. Davies and BBC Worldwide Productions’ senior vice president for scripted programmes Julie Gardner return as executive producers with BBC Worldwide Productions executive vice president Jane Tranter.
The series has been commissioned by BBC One controller Jay Hunt, BBC Drama controller Ben Stephenson, and Starz president and chief executive Chris Albrecht.
While previous series were based on location in Cardiff, the new series will include locations in the US and around the world. John Barrowman and Eve Myles will return in their roles as Captain Jack and Gwen respectively, along with new characters.
Stephenson said: “We have a long history of working with many US networks but it is incredibly exciting to be working with Starz for the first time, as well as to be reunited with the best of British in Russell, Jane and Julie. Torchwood will burst back onto the screen with a shocking and moving story with global stakes and locations that will make it feel bigger and bolder than everâ€
